Job Overview:

We are seeking a skilled Building Maintenance Technician to join our team. In this role, you will be responsible for the upkeep, repair, and maintenance of our facility's systems and equipment. The ideal candidate will have hands-on experience in various maintenance fields, including HVAC, plumbing, electrical, and carpentry, and will ensure that the building operates efficiently and safely.

Key Responsibilities:

• Perform routine inspections of building systems, including HVAC, plumbing, and electrical systems, to ensure they are functioning properly.

• Conduct repairs on mechanical systems, equipment, and facility infrastructure as needed.

• Troubleshoot issues and perform preventative maintenance to prevent future failures or disruptions.

• Respond promptly to building service requests and work orders, resolving maintenance issues in a timely manner.

• Collaborate with outside contractors or service providers when specialized repairs are required.

• Maintain accurate records of maintenance activities, including service logs, equipment status, and work orders.

• Ensure compliance with building safety codes and regulations, identifying and addressing safety concerns.

• Perform light carpentry, painting, drywall repair, and other minor facility enhancements as needed.

• Manage the inventory of maintenance supplies and request replenishments when necessary.

• Assist with seasonal tasks, such as snow removal, landscaping, and heating system adjustments.

• Operate and maintain tools and equipment used for building maintenance tasks.

• Perform emergency maintenance tasks as needed, sometimes outside of regular working hours.

Qualifications:

• Minimum of 2 years of experience in building maintenance or a related field.

• Basic knowledge of HVAC, plumbing, electrical systems, and general building maintenance practices.

• Basic ability to read technical manuals, schematics, and blueprints.

• Strong troubleshooting skills and ability to diagnose mechanical, electrical, and plumbing issues.

• Ability to work independently, manage time efficiently, and complete tasks in a timely manner.

• Physical ability to lift heavy objects, climb ladders, and perform tasks that require bending or kneeling.

• Strong communication skills and ability to collaborate with other team members and contractors.
